使用R语言筛选data.table数据中特定数据列大于某个具体值的数据行
在R语言中,有许多强大的包和工具可用于数据处理和筛选。其中,data.table是一个流行的包,提供了高效的数据操作功能。本文将介绍如何使用data.table包筛选数据表中特定数据列大于某个具体值的数据行。
首先,我们需要安装和加载data.table包。可以使用以下代码安装和加载该包:
install.packages("data.table") # 安装data.table包
library(data.table) # 加载data.table包
接下来,我们将创建一个示例数据表,并进行筛选操作。假设我们有一个名为my_data的数据表,其中包含两个列:ID和Value。我们将使用data.table函数将普通数据框转换为data.table对象。
# 创建示例数据表
my_data <- data.frame(ID = c(1, 2, 3, 4, 5),
Value = c(10, 20, 30, 40, 50))
# 将数据框转换为data.table对象
setDT(my_data)
现在,我们已经准备好对数据表进行筛选。假设我们想要筛选出
本文介绍了如何使用R语言的data.table包筛选数据表中特定列大于某个值的数据行。首先安装并加载data.table包,然后创建示例数据表,接着使用逻辑运算符和子集操作符进行筛选,最后展示筛选结果。
订阅专栏 解锁全文
2782

被折叠的 条评论
为什么被折叠?



